It was reportedly written on a tour bus in 1971 while the band was traveling to Portsmouth. When a journalist asked guitarist Ritchie Blackmore how they composed music, he began riffing on an acoustic guitar, the band joined in, and the skeleton of the song was finished by the end of the journey. The song contains two of rock's most celebrated solos. Both Jon Lord’s organ solo and Blackmore’s guitar solo are heavily influenced by Johann Sebastian Bach , utilizing harmonic minor scales and arpeggios that were revolutionary for rock music at the time.
